Duane “Keefe D” Davis, the man charged in connection with the 1996 murder of rap legend Tupac Shakur, became visibly emotional during a recent interview in which he continued to maintain his ...
So far, Duane “Keffe D” Davis is the only person to face charges in Tupac’s killing nearly 30 years ago. His legal team just filed a motion to continue his trial. According to his attorneys ...